Understanding Red Wine Tasting Terms


Experience with key red wine sampling terms can enrich the experience. Below are some important terms:



  • Aroma: The smell of the red wine, which can reveal much concerning its attributes.

  • Bouquet: A term used to define the complex scents that establish as a white wine ages.

  • Tannin: An all-natural substance located in grape skins that adds to the white wine's structure and anger.

  • Finish: The taste that sticks around after ingesting, which shows high quality and intricacy.

Famous Grapes and Blends of the Bay Area


The Bay Area is renowned for selections like Cabernet Sauvignon, Chardonnay, and Pinot Noir. Berkeley vineyards frequently focus on smaller, lesser-known varietals such as Grenache and Sangiovese, which flourish in the region's microclimates.


Lots of wineries develop engaging blends that mirror neighborhood terroir. As an example, the blending of Zinfandel with Petite Sirah creates a rich, bold flavor profile that brings in lovers. These special combinations highlight the development of regional wine makers.


In addition to standout grapes, Bay Area wineries are likewise commended for their specialty wines. Dessert wines made from late-harvest grapes and elegant shimmering options add to the region's variety.


Organic and Sustainable Winemaking


Sustainability is a vital focus for numerous Bay Area wineries. Several wineries highlight organic practices, minimizing reliance on synthetic chemicals and plant foods. This commitment to the atmosphere interest eco-conscious consumers and improves the top quality of white wine.


Innovative methods, such as completely dry farming and cover cropping, are widespread in Berkeley vineyards. These techniques promote biodiversity and improve soil health and wellness. The outcome is not only a positive eco-friendly effect however likewise grapes that express the area's character.


Numerous vineyards are licensed organic or biodynamic, enabling transparency in their cultivation techniques. This movement towards sustainability verifies valuable for both the setting and the neighborhood white wine community, cultivating a society of liability and high quality.
